Package com.mxgraph.io.graphml
Class mxGraphMlNode
java.lang.Object
com.mxgraph.io.graphml.mxGraphMlNode
Represents a Data element in the GML Structure.
-
Constructor Summary
ConstructorsConstructorDescriptionmxGraphMlNode(String nodeId, mxGraphMlData nodeData) Construct a node with Id and one data elementmxGraphMlNode(Element nodeElement) Construct a Node from a xml Node Element. -
Method Summary
Modifier and TypeMethodDescriptiongenerateElement(Document document) Generates a Key Element from this class.voidsetNodeData(mxGraphMlData nodeData) voidsetNodeDataMap(HashMap<String, mxGraphMlData> nodeDataMap) voidsetNodeGraph(List<mxGraphMlGraph> nodeGraph) voidvoidsetNodePort(HashMap<String, mxGraphMlPort> nodePort)
-
Constructor Details
-
mxGraphMlNode
Construct a node with Id and one data element- Parameters:
nodeId- Node`s IDnodeData- Gml Data.
-
mxGraphMlNode
Construct a Node from a xml Node Element.- Parameters:
nodeElement- Xml Node Element.
-
-
Method Details
-
getNodeId
-
setNodeId
-
getNodeDataMap
-
setNodeDataMap
-
getNodeGraph
-
setNodeGraph
-
getNodePort
-
setNodePort
-
generateElement
Generates a Key Element from this class.- Parameters:
document- Document where the key Element will be inserted.- Returns:
- Returns the generated Elements.
-
getNodeData
-
setNodeData
-